26 September 2022 at 08:59 #39323MendorPickran BRONZE MemberDear all. Thanks so much for the advice on the screws earlier. The reconditioned overture occasionally makes a sort of raspy buzz. It’s quiet, when the CD is playing, and isn’t a big deal when the volume is up. Any thoughts? 1 October 2022 at 12:14 #39324Hello Matt, Not so easy to judge from your description I think. You write that it has been reconditioned, would it not be an idea to record the noise (maybe even film the Ouverture when it happens) and ask the seller/reconditioner? I would say that if it was sold as reconditioned to you, it should be working flawlessly, and the seller should feel responsible for it. Regards, Johan Location: Netherlands My B&O Icons: 1 October 2022 at 12:46 #39325Dillen ModeratorSome electrical appliance nearby? A refrigerator, perhaps at the opposite site of the wall? Martin 1 October 2022 at 14:50 #39326Bad Powerlink wires? Are they original? Long? Short? Location: Paris France 2 October 2022 at 10:50 #39327Die_Bogener BRONZE MemberA telephone can make this noise when it checks the net connections. “Bsssss bada bada bada….” Even a brandnew Overture will show this sound, it was never designed to withstand this emv noise. Also a computer or router can cause these problem, also some bad LED lights from fareast…
